Step 2: Craft Your First Video from Text

Now for the magic! Vivideo excels at turning text into engaging video. Click 'New Project' and select the 'Text-to-Video' option. Input your desired script or message. Think short, impactful social media snippets. Vivideo's AI will then analyze your text, suggest visuals, and generate a draft video, often complete with voiceover and background music. This is your initial creative burst!

Step 3: Enhance with Images & Share Your Creation

You have a video draft – excellent! Now, let's make it truly professional. Navigate to the editing interface where you can replace or add specific images to align perfectly with your script. Upload your own visuals or browse Vivideo's extensive free library. Preview your enhanced video to ensure it flows perfectly, then click 'Export' or 'Share.' Vivideo will render your video, ready for download and instant sharing across your social media platforms.
